“Wild Dreams – Discovering Henry M. Flagler” Comes to Whitney Laboratory

See for yourself the wild dreams of Henry Flagler as Paul J. Jellinek presents his one-man show “Wild Dreams – Discovering Henry M. Flagler.” This benefit performance takes you on an exciting journey through Henry Flagler’s life – from his women, to his work with John D. Rockefeller, to his oil monopoly, hotels and railways, even his family affairs. This promises to be an extraordinary afternoon of history and entertainment as Jellinek explores the myths and facts about “the man who invented Florida”.

This performance will be held on Saturday, September 27th, at 2:00 p.m. at Whitney Laboratory for Marine Bioscience in the Center for Marine Studies. The play is a total of 2 hours, including a 30 minute intermission. Tickets are $10 each and all proceeds will benefit Whitney Lab’s educational programs, the Traveling Zoo and A Day at Whitney Lab. These programs introduce children to science through hands-on discovery and help foster an interest in scientific exploration. Tickets are available at Whitney Lab, SunTrust Bank in Hammock Dunes and Flagler Beach, and RBC Bank in Palm Coast and Flagler Beach. Donations are also gladly accepted.

The First Annual Songwriter Festival in Amelia Island, Florida

August 6, 2008 by Susanne Talentino

SONGWRITER FESTIVAL SLATED FOR AUGUST 27-31 IN FLORIDA

The First Annual Amelia Island Songwriter Festival will drop anchor in Fernandina Beach, Florida, August 27-31. The BMI-sponsored event offers a unique combination of workshops, showcasing and networking opportunities for aspiring songwriters of all levels. Established Nashville hitmakers will also attend, performing their smashes at evening showcases on the island and offering invaluable insight during daily seminars led by songwriter and author Jason Blume. Numerous songwriting contests will also be staged with cash awards for first second and third places; the Grand Event held the final day of the festival will pit the winners of individual contests against each other for Song and Songwriter of the Year bragging rights, along with respective $1,000 prizes.
